通过C/C++去操作数据库需要调用mysql客户端api,常用api和调用举例见后面。目录一.常用api1.环境初始化2.连接 mysql 的服务器3.增删改查操作4.事务处理5.处理查询数据集合6.释放资源,关闭连接7.字符集相关8.获取错误信息二.api调用举例一.常用api1.环境初始化/**
初始化得到一个MYSQL对象,参数mysql一般为空
*/
转载
2024-09-02 17:34:03
48阅读
Overview这一部分对在PHP应用开发过程中需要和Mysql数据库交互时可用的选择进行一个简单介绍。什么是API?一个应用程序接口(Application Programming Interface的缩写),定义了类,方法,函数,变量等等一切你的应用程序中为了完成特定任务而需要调用的内容。在PHP应用程序需要和数据库进行交互的时候所需要的API通常是通过PHP扩展暴露出来(给终端PHP程序员调
# Spark 是代码 API 吗?
在现代数据处理和分析的领域,Apache Spark 作为一个强大的大数据处理引擎,已经获得了广泛的关注和应用。很多开发者和数据科学家在使用 Spark 进行数据计算时,往往会问:“Spark 是代码 API 吗?”在这篇文章中,我们将详细探讨这个问题。在引言之后,我们会深入分析 Spark 的架构、核心概念以及如何通过代码 API 与 Spark 进行交互
API是什么意思呢?在定义上,API(Application Programming Interface),中文翻译是应用程序编程接口,是一些预先定义的函数,目的是提供应用程序与开发人员基于某软件或硬件的以访问一组例程的能力,而又无需访问源码,或理解内部工作机制的细节。有些公司会把程序封装起来,若将数据库应用程序里面的部分功能拿出来封装到一个函数里,你只需要调用函数,就可以实现
转载
2023-07-10 18:36:10
48阅读
在这篇文章里,我们将学会怎么使用MySQL 的C APIs(Application Programming Interfaces 编程接口)。为了很好地了解这篇文章,您需要具备以下前提知识:C语言变量C语言函数C语言指针简介C APIs包含在mysqlclient库文件当中与MySQL的源代码一块发行,用于连接到数据库和执行数据库查询。有一些例子在MySQL原代码的clients目录里。 
前两篇文章我主要对的Redis了进行一个大体的介绍以及对它五种常用数据类型的基本操作,那么今天我将说下,我们客户端如何通过API操作Redis的(非常简单的哦)。通过API操作Redis的,那么API在哪呢,API就在hiredis这个开源库里面 安装步骤(在终端依次输入如下命令):1,git clone https://github.com/redis/hiredis.git2,cd
转载
2024-04-01 13:39:17
44阅读
信号量Semaphore常用有三个函数,使用很方便。下面是这几个函数的原型和使用说明。第一个 CreateSemaphore函数功能:创建信号量函数原型:HANDLE
WINAPI
CreateSemaphoreW(
__in_opt LPSECURITY_ATTRIBUTES lpSemaphoreAttributes,
__in LONG lInitialCo
转载
2024-02-14 10:24:23
36阅读
写在前面PRC 是一种技术的代名词,HTTP 是一种协议, RPC 可以通过 HTTP 来实现,也可以通过 Socket 自己实现一套协议来实现。所以谈论为什么用 RPC 不用 HTTP 是无意义的。
所以为什么要用rpc调用?
因为良好的 rpc 调用是面向服务的封装,针对服务的可用性和效率等都做了优化。单纯使用 http 调用则缺少了这些特性。
RPC调用过程原理:socket
SQL OLTP与OLAP 的区别数据处理大致可以分成两大类:联机事务处理OLTP(on-line transaction processing)联机分析处理OLAP(On-Line Analytical Processing) OLAP是联机分析处理 主要是查询处理 &nb
转载
2024-05-19 16:05:37
25阅读
《KubeSphere排错实战》 《KubeSphere排错实战二》
在之后使用kubesphere中也记录了一些使用问题,希望可以对其他人有帮助,一块体验如丝般顺滑的容器管理平台。
十四 异常容器删除之前利用helm部署过consul,后面删除consul [root@master ~]# helm delete consul --purge 经查看consul的一个pod状态一
转载
2024-07-10 19:28:04
54阅读
对数据库进行查询和修改操作的语言叫做 SQL(Structured Query Language,结构化查询语言)。SQL 语言是目前广泛使用的关系数据库标准语言,是各种数据库交互方式的基础。著名的大型商用数据库 Oracle、DB2、Sybase、SQL Server,开源的数据库 PostgreSQL、MySQL,甚至一些小型的数据库 Access 等都支持 SQL。近些年蓬勃发展的 NoSQ
转载
2024-01-12 17:29:40
42阅读
ArcGIS API for JavaScript 4.2直接从官网的Sample中学习,API Reference也是从官网翻译理解过来,鉴于网上截稿前还没有人发布过4.2的学习笔记,我就试试吧。什么是ArcGIS API for JS?这里就不多介绍了,最关键的一点是4.x版本与3.x版本的变化,按官方的意思是重新写了底层。笔记中规定:ArcGIS API for JavaScri
转载
2024-09-26 15:44:48
92阅读
OceanBase 社区版是一款开源分布式 HTAP(Hybrid Transactional/Analytical Processing)数据库管理系统,具有原生分布式架构,支持金融级高可用、透明水平扩展、分布式事务、多租户和语法兼容等企业级特性。OceanBase 内核通过大规模商用场景的考验,已服
转载
2023-10-19 15:34:02
249阅读
前言:cas是单点登录服务框架,为单点登录业务提供了便捷服务,它分为client,server端,client端要聚合到我们自己的项目。server端要单独构建运行,本篇文章主要讲解一下cas5.3.1 server端构建和运行,以及对mysql的支持。1 源码下载cas的源码有很多版本 这里我选用的是maven最新版源码地址:https://github.com/apereo/cas-overl
初识MySQL为什么学习MySQL 1.MySQL是开源的数据库 2.MySQL跨平台 3.价格优势 4.功能强大且使用方便SQL一共分三种: • 1.数据定义语言(Data Definition Language,DDL) 数据库管理系统提供了数据定义语言定义数据库涉及各种对象,定义数据 的完整性约束、保密限制等约束。 • 2.数据操作语言(Data Manipulation Language,
转载
2024-02-19 10:55:44
36阅读
# MySQL 是安可吗?
MySQL 是一种流行的开源关系数据库管理系统(RDBMS),以结构化查询语言(SQL)为基础,广泛应用于各种Web应用和数据管理。随着数据安全性和系统可靠性日益受到关注,很多人可能会问:MySQL 是否足够安全,能否应对现代网络攻击?本文将通过深入探讨 MySQL 的安全性,提供代码示例以及流程图,帮助你理解 MySQL 在安全方面的特性以及如何保护你的数据库。
# OpenGauss与MySQL的比较
在数据库领域,OpenGauss和MySQL都是广受欢迎的关系型数据库管理系统。然而,它们之间有许多不同之处,可能会影响开发人员在选择数据库时的决策。本文将深入探讨这两者的异同,并提供一些实用的代码示例。
## 什么是OpenGauss?
OpenGauss是华为公司推出的一款开源关系型数据库,旨在提供高可用性和高性能的服务。它基于PostgreSQ
原创
2024-10-23 04:18:59
60阅读
Doris 是 MySQL 吗?这个问题在数据处理和存储领域引发了广泛的讨论。Doris(Apache Doris)和 MySQL 之间到底有何异同,值得深究。接下来,我将带您通过分析这一问题的背后,帮助您对它有更清晰的认识。
## 问题场景
Doris 是一种现代的 OLAP 数据库,设计初衷通常是为了处理大规模的数据分析任务。用户在尝试将 DORIS 用作 MySQL 的替代时,往往会产生
# RDRS 是 MySQL 吗?
在软件开发领域,数据库扮演着非常重要的角色。MySQL 是一个广泛使用的关系型数据库管理系统,而 RDRS 则是一个不太为人所知的术语。许多人可能会好奇,RDRS 到底是不是 MySQL?本文将带你一探究竟。
## 什么是 RDRS?
RDRS 是一个术语,代表着“Relational Database Retrieval System”(关系型数据库检索
原创
2024-07-03 03:38:20
57阅读
# MySQL与DBServer的关系
在数据库领域,MySQL 是一个非常流行的关系型数据库管理系统,而“DBServer”则是一个更广泛的概念,指的是任何提供数据库服务的服务器。本文将探讨 MySQL 是否可以被视为 DBServer,并提供一些代码示例,帮助大家理解这两者之间的关系。
## MySQL简介
MySQL 是一个开放源代码的关系型数据库管理系统,广泛应用于网站和应用程序中。